
Watermelon and feta salad with mint and lemon dressing
A simple, classic, and healthy salad pairing with a burst of flavors in your mouth. It's easy to put together at home.
Servings: 2
Ingredients
- ¼ watermelon
- 2 cups fresh green salad leaves chopped in bite-size pieces
- 1 small red onion thinly sliced, avoid if the smell is too strong for you
- 2-3 olives
- 1 Tbsp olive oil
- 1 Tbsp lemon juice
- 1 tsp pink salt
- ¼ inch ginger
- ¼ cup fresh mint leaves
- 50 gms feta cheese no/low salt
Instructions
- De-seed the watermelon and cut it into bite-size cubes.
- Wash the salad leaves and put them in a salad bowl.
- Add the watermelon cubes, sliced onion (if using), and olives. You can cut the olives in 2 before adding to the salad.
- Mix gently and set aside.
- In another bowl, mix the olive oil, lemon juice, and salt.
- Grate in the ginger and add the chopped mint leaves.
- Whisk together and pour over the salad.
- Toss the salad gently, crumble feta over it, and dig in.
Calories: 325kcal | Carbohydrates: 52g | Protein: 10g | Fat: 12g | Saturated Fat: 3g | Polyunsaturated Fat: 1g | Monounsaturated Fat: 6g | Cholesterol: 13mg | Sodium: 1468mg | Potassium: 824mg | Fiber: 4g | Sugar: 38g | Vitamin A: 3911IU | Vitamin C: 64mg | Calcium: 74mg | Iron: 2mg
